Call for Submissions Making an Interface That's User Friendly The dictionary defines the word "interface" as a communication or interaction; and as computer hardware or software designed to communicate information between devices, programs, and users. From this definition comes the name of this newsletter which is designed to provide a means of interaction for all schools involved in the IBM Teacher Preparation Grant Project. This forum will provide member schools with opportunities to exchange ideas concerning communication and interaction related to computer hardware, software, and users (interfacers)! Each issue will consist of news, articles, Spotlight articles, NewsBytes, and other useful information. Interface will be published four times a year and distributed to the approximately 144 schools of education participating in the grant schools project as well as selected IBM regional offices and other educational sites. Articles related to any aspect of technology in education and/or teacher preparation at your school may be submitted. Through this collaborative effort, we will try to provide you with a look at the kinds of programs your colleagues around the country are developing. Where possible we will include contact information about the projects and activities that appear in this newsletter, and hope that this information will encourage you to share resources with other IBM Teacher Preparation Grant Schools.
